2009 Audi Q7 vs. 1969 Bristol 410

To start off, 2009 Audi Q7 is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1969 Bristol 410.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1969 Bristol 410 would be higher. At 5,211 cc (8 cylinders), 1969 Bristol 410 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Audi Q7 (229 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 14 more horse power than 1969 Bristol 410. (215 HP @ 4400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Audi Q7 should accelerate faster than 1969 Bristol 410.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Audi Q7 weights approximately 770 kg more than 1969 Bristol 410.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2009 Audi Q7 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1969 Bristol 410.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Audi Q7 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Audi Q7 (500 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 37 more torque (in Nm) than 1969 Bristol 410. (463 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2009 Audi Q7 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1969 Bristol 410.
